Top 10 Most Watched Korean Drama on Netflix for Thrill Seekers

Netflix hosts some of the most popular K-Dramas that have garnered massive viewership due to their intense plots and compelling storytelling. Here are the Top 10 most watched Korean dramas on Netflix that will satisfy your craving for suspense and drama:

Squid Game

Top 10 Most Watched Korean Drama on Netflix

One of the most iconic K-Dramas of recent times, Squid Game is a high-stakes survival drama that explores themes of debt, human nature, and desperation. With its riveting storyline and shocking twists, it’s no wonder this series became a global sensation.

Hellbound

From the creators of Train to Busan, Hellbound dives into a dark world where supernatural beings condemn people to hell. The series is known for its gripping narrative and chilling atmosphere.

My Name

Starring Han So-hee, My Name follows a young woman who joins a gang to avenge her father’s death. It’s a gripping tale of revenge and identity with plenty of action and suspense.

Kingdom

Set in the Joseon era, Kingdom combines historical drama with a zombie apocalypse. The blend of period drama with thrilling horror elements makes it a must-watch for fans of suspenseful storytelling.

Extracurricular

A tale of high school students entangled in illegal activities, Extracurricular explores themes of crime and morality. Its suspenseful plot and intense character arcs make it a standout in the genre.

Vincenzo

This follows a Korean-Italian mafia lawyer who returns to Korea and takes on corrupt politicians and businessmen. The series combines legal drama with thrilling action sequences.

Signal

A mix of crime investigation and time-travel, Signal revolves around detectives from different timelines who solve cases using a mysterious walkie-talkie. Its innovative plot and suspenseful twists keep viewers hooked.

The Silent Sea

In a futuristic setting, The Silent Sea follows a team of astronauts who explore a lunar base to find a mysterious sample. The blend of sci-fi and suspense makes it a compelling watch.

The Glory

This drama delves into themes of revenge and personal redemption. It’s a story about a woman who meticulously plans to exact revenge on her high school bullies, making for a suspenseful and emotional ride.

The Drug King

Though more of a film than a series, The Drug King deserves mention for its thrilling narrative about a drug kingpin’s rise and fall in 1970s Korea. It’s a high-stakes drama that grips viewers from start to finish.

Best Romantic Korean Drama on Netflix with a Suspense Twist

For those who enjoy a mix of romance and suspense, Netflix offers several K-dramas that blend these elements seamlessly. Here are some recommendations:

Crash Landing on You

While primarily a romantic drama, Crash Landing on You incorporates elements of suspense as the lead characters navigate life-threatening situations across North and South Korea. The blend of romance, drama, and suspense makes it a unique viewing experience.

Memories of the Alhambra

A mix of romance, action, and suspense, Memories of the Alhambra follows a CEO who becomes entangled in a mysterious augmented reality game. The suspenseful plot twists and romantic elements create a captivating story.
